Quantum computing holds transformative potential across various industries. It can revolutionize drug discovery and personalized medicine, optimize financial portfolios and risk assessment, and enhance supply chain and traffic management. It also offers advanced cryptography solutions, more accurate climate modeling, and the discovery of new materials, benefiting sectors like electronics, energy, and manufacturing.

Quantum Computing: Unlocking New Possibilities Quantum computing is a revolutionary technology that leverages the principles of quantum mechanics to process information in fundamentally new ways. Unlike classical computers, which use bits to represent data as 0s or 1s, quantum computers use qubits. Qubits can exist in multiple states simultaneously thanks to superposition and can be entangled, allowing them to influence each other instantaneously regardless of distance. This unique capability enables quantum computers to solve complex problems much faster than classical computers. Potential applications include optimizing large-scale systems like supply chains, breaking cryptographic codes, accelerating drug discovery, and advancing artificial intelligence. While still in its early stages, with companies like IBM and Google leading the charge, quantum computing holds the promise of transforming industries and driving innovation across various fields.
